Output 888e17244078cf06f549330e237dc1b777bf940494dee3a43641589ec730717a:3

value
150633438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c9d1b8fc3bf23c273efeea9e9d178d6dd2b534 OP_EQUAL
address
39hCUsvjNtuKX9ptfDrb8QAXRALB5PLhJq
transaction
888e17244078cf06f549330e237dc1b777bf940494dee3a43641589ec730717a
spent
true